Arsenal, the current leaders of the Premier League, await a tricky trip to Sunderland, who are currently in the relegation zone. The match will be played on Saturday 28 October at 4pm
The Gunners are returning from a week of intense work, but through targeted work to recover energy after the tiring trip to Lisbon, where last Wednesday they faced Sporting Braga in the Champions League, coming out 3-2 winners.
Arteta's team aims to win three points which would allow them to maintain their advantage over their pursuers, in particular over Liverpool and Manchester City, both involved in home matches against mid-table teams.
Arsenal arrive at this match with good morale, given that they have won 8 consecutive victories in the league and cups. In the league, the Gunners have obtained 22 points in their first 8 games, with a record of 7 wins and 1 draw, and are the most prolific team in the Premier League with 24 goals scored.
For this match, Mr. Arteta should make some changes compared to the starting eleven seen in the Champions League. Gabriel Magalhães will certainly return in defense, while Ben White and Oleksandr Zinchenko are in the running for a starting shirt. In midfield, it will almost certainly be Kai Havertz's turn, while in attack there will be room for Leandro Trossard in place of Bukayo Saka, who had a slight muscle problem and will be rested as a precaution. Gabriel Jesus also returns after serving a one-match suspension in the championship.
Sunderland, coached by Tony Mowbray, is going through a period of crisis, and after a good start to the championship, with the team that was in the top areas of the table, it has now fallen into the relegation zone. The Black Cats haven't won in the league for 5 rounds, and in their last match they were defeated at home by Fulham 2-1.
For Saturday's match, Mister Mowbray will not be able to count on some players, including French striker Amad Diallo, owned by Manchester United, who however is injured and will not be able to participate in the match.
Sunderland should take the field with a 4-2-3-1, with goalkeeper Ruiter and the defense made up of Hume, Ballard, O'Nien and Alese. In midfield there will be L. Ba and Evans, while the trio of attacking midfielders will be made up of Roberts, Pritchard and Bennett. In attack, the sole striker will be J. Ward.
In the last four matches between the two teams, Arsenal have always won. It will therefore be a match to be faced with maximum concentration for Mr. Arteta's boys.
